Focuses on sixteen commonwealth countries in Africa, where the incidence of conflict is most easily seen. Reviews selected African experiences of education in conflict situations, natural disasters and other difficult circumstances. Elaborates on the role education plays before emergencies occur, including its presence as a factor of exclusion; during crisis situations and the ensuring responses; afterwards in recovery, reconstruction and rehabilitation.
